  • Unable to install the MAC OS..

    I recently purchased a used G3 iBook 900MHz/ 640MB / 60GB hard drive / combo drive. It does not have an OS currently on it and I have tried holding down the "C" key to boot dfrom the CD drive. It starts the process with the spinning cd icon in the upper left hand corner but eventually I get the following error message. Installation ended unexpectedly (error 1) the wants me to reboot.
    I am new to MAC's but need to learn them insdie and out. I am a certified A+ tech and have been working on PC's for 12 years but this MAC has me lost.
    I have a CD of the MAC OS X panther I beleive. Any help would be greatly appreciated!
    ThX

    So the error 1 code then and the unexpected end to the installation could be a direct result of the version of OS I am trying to use and not a hardware issue?
    Absolutely. The fact that it even tries (and you see the error code) would suggest that you have an iBook that will work if you give it a workable OS.
    Versions are explained on Wikipedia:
    http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/MacOSX#Versions
    You say the iBook is a 900 MHz model. This could be either a 12-inch model:
    http://www.everymac.com/systems/apple/ibook/stats/ibook_900.html
    or a 14-inch model:
    http://www.everymac.com/systems/apple/ibook/stats/ibook90014.html
    They were both released at the same time, and the same operating system was installed on both.
    A Mac with a G3 processor has an upper limit to the OS of Mac OS X 10.4 (Tiger). Newer versions of the OS require faster processors.

  • Unable to Install 10.4.10 on External Hard Drives

    I have an iMac 24" 2.8 GHz Intel Core 2 Duo and I have been trying to install OS X 10.4.10 on to any of the 5 external hard drives I have so that I can boot from them as an alternative to booting from the internal hard disk.
    When I boot from the Mac OS X Install disc that came with my Alum iMac, the install program tells me that I can not install the Mac OS on any of the drives! Now, on my old QuickSilver G4, I was able to install any and all versions of the Mac OS (9 & X) and would be able to boot from the external HDs. Why can't I do this with my new Alum iMac?
    Has Apple disabled this feature or is there some reason that an Intel Mac can't do this? If there is a way to do this, can someone please inform me how I need to go about it?
    Thank you for any help or light that you can shed on this subject.
    Rod Souza

    I'm sure that you just need to reformat the drive. Intel HDs are formatted differently than PowerPC drives
    Open Disk Utility and select your external hard drive in the left column display. In the lower right, look for Partition Scheme. If it doesn't say "GUID Partition Table" you need to make it the proper format. Choose the Partition pane just below the Toolbar. Name your external hard drive and select Mac OS Extended (Journaled) format. Toward the bottom of the window, click the "Options..." button. Select "GUID Partition Table" and click OK. At the bottom of the Partition pane press Apply. 

When it finishes it should be ready to install Mac OS X.

  • Unable to install OS 2.0

    Can anyone help me here? I already tried for so many times downloading OS 2.0 but the result is still the same, it always say unable to install OS 2.0. Any idea?

    First I would like you to do a Back Up of your PlayBook using your computer and BlackBerry Desktop Software.
    This can be downloaded for free from http://us.blackberry.com/apps-software/desktop/
    After the Back Up is complete I need you to unplug your PlayBook and then push and hold down the Power Button until the unit Force Powers Off.
    Now, while Desktop Software is still open on your computer and the PlayBook Powered Off, Connect the PlayBook to your computer.
    You should see and error screen from Desktop Software pop up that has the options to Retry, Update, or Cancel.
    QUICKLY choose the Update option.
    This will erase all the information off of your PlayBook and Re-Write the Software back onto it. Once it's complete your PlayBook will need to go back through the setup wizard, and you can then perform a restore using Desktop Software to return your information. The only thing that won't come back after the restore are the apps that you downloaded from App World but they can be easily Re-Installed using the My World feature in App World.
